just incase anyone else was interested in the rpm running these gears then i found answer in another fourm.want to share answer with everyone on here.

gearhead1011 wrote:
I think the 700r4 has .7 overdirve. If that's right with a 2.38 rear it would be turning about 1700 at 70 mph with a 25" tire. That would go to about 2,650 with a 3.73 and 2,775 with a 3.90.
